]]></description><link>https://forums.opera.com/post/350607</link><guid isPermaLink="true">https://forums.opera.com/post/350607</guid><dc:creator><![CDATA[styen]]></dc:creator><pubDate>Wed, 15 May 2024 05:30:09 GMT</pubDate></item><item><title><![CDATA[Reply to How to activate DRM? on Wed, 15 May 2024 04:31:42 GMT]]></title><description><![CDATA[<p dir="auto"><a class="plugin-mentions-user plugin-mentions-a" href="https://forums.opera.com/uid/784425">@cmdrkrohw</a> Opera already have DRM. check opera://components or check if netflix plays.</p>
<p dir="auto">if using snap install of Opera, Opera already have ffmpeg.<br />
If using deb install of Opera, you need to copy the snap install of ffmpeg to Opera as I gave instruction above. FFmpeg is not DRM, is just to play all videos.</p>
